KUWIN, short for Karnataka Udyoga Website for the Integration of Needs, is an innovative digital platform developed by the Government of Karnataka to revolutionize the employment ecosystem within the state. It serves as an online employment exchange portal that aims to bridge the gap between job seekers and employers by providing a seamless, transparent, and efficient recruitment process. The establishment of KUWIN marks a significant step towards digitizing and streamlining employment services, ensuring that the job market is accessible to a larger and more diverse population, including youth, women, and marginalized communities.

Before the introduction of KUWIN, the employment exchange system in Karnataka was primarily manual and paper-based, which created various obstacles for both job seekers and employers. Candidates often had to visit physical employment exchanges to KUWIN register themselves and apply for vacancies. This process was time-consuming and limited in scope, with many job seekers struggling to access comprehensive information about available positions. Employers, on their end, faced difficulties in finding suitable candidates as the recruitment process was slow and often inefficient, relying heavily on outdated methods such as newspaper advertisements or word-of-mouth referrals. KUWIN was developed to overcome these challenges by providing a centralized online platform where all employment-related activities could be managed digitally.

The portal offers an intuitive user interface where job seekers can register themselves by creating detailed profiles that include information about their educational qualifications, work experience, and skill sets. This allows the system to intelligently match candidates with relevant job openings posted by a wide range of employers from various industries and government departments across Karnataka. By using advanced algorithms, KUWIN ensures that the job search process is tailored to the candidate’s background and preferences, increasing the likelihood of suitable employment matches. For employers, this means access to a broad and diverse talent pool, along with the convenience of managing job postings, reviewing applications, and communicating with candidates in a single digital space.

One of the key features that distinguish KUWIN from traditional employment exchanges is its integration with various government employment and skill development schemes. Karnataka, like many other states in India, runs several initiatives to promote employment among youth, women, and disadvantaged groups. KUWIN acts as a gateway for these initiatives by providing relevant information about scheme eligibility, benefits, and application processes. It also facilitates enrollment and tracking of beneficiaries, thereby ensuring better implementation and monitoring of these programs. This integration enhances the platform’s value by not only helping users find jobs but also by supporting their overall employability and career development through government-led opportunities.

The platform’s accessibility is another critical factor in its growing popularity. Understanding the diverse demographic and geographical spread of Karnataka, KUWIN has been designed to be mobile-friendly and accessible on various devices, including smartphones and tablets. This mobile compatibility is crucial in a state where many users reside in rural or semi-urban areas with limited access to desktop computers. The portal also supports multiple languages, accommodating users from different linguistic backgrounds, making it easier for a wider audience to use the service effectively. By lowering barriers to access, KUWIN democratizes employment opportunities and ensures that even those in remote areas can participate in the job market.

From the employer’s perspective, KUWIN simplifies recruitment by offering tools to post vacancies with specific criteria, filter applications, and shortlist candidates. This centralization reduces reliance on multiple recruitment channels and cuts down recruitment costs. Small and medium enterprises, which often struggle with finding quality talent within budget constraints, particularly benefit from this streamlined approach. Moreover, the portal allows employers to fill vacancies more quickly, which is critical in today’s fast-paced economic environment where timely hiring can impact competitiveness and productivity.

Beyond facilitating individual employment, KUWIN also plays an important role in labor market analysis and policymaking. The platform collects and analyzes data on job vacancies, applications, and hiring trends, providing valuable insights into sectoral demands, skill gaps, and regional employment patterns. Policymakers and government agencies use this data to design targeted skill development programs and to align educational curricula with the evolving needs of the labor market. By supporting data-driven decision-making, KUWIN helps Karnataka’s workforce remain competitive and responsive to economic shifts.
